Hi,
today ive bought automagic because of 1 reason. I want to save energy in areas with bad connection.
My workplace is such a surrounding. Now, as this is my first time with automagi, i cant get it to work.

Can somebody please make a Flow for me? The Flow should make the telephone go into the airplane mode when the signal is lost. Then the phone should check by himself if the signal is there again and turn the airplane mode off.

What i tried is this:

Trigger = Low Signal Strenght
Action= Turn Airplane Mode on
Condition = High Signal Strenght
Action = Turn Airplane Mode Off

Why does it not work :(

My device is:
Moto G4 Play
MM 6.0.1
Root (systemless) SuperSu 2.79
Xposed (systemless) Framework 0.87

Automagic has root access.

Once phone goes into airplane mode, Automagic can't check for signal strength. So you need to disable airplane mode to let Automagic check for signal strength and go again with the whole flow.
